April 4, 2020 Hawaii Surf Report

Mother nature shining strong…

Good morning 5:15am.

North shore waist high and coming up.

Ala Moana waist to chest high and morning sickness.

Diamond Head shoulder high and little bumpy.

Light winds so good morning conditions.  Onshore in the afternoon.

Sunny and warm.
